About Lyon Park

Living in Lyon Park means you’re tucked into a quiet, residential neighborhood while still being just a mile from Clarendon and the Metro. Whether you’re hopping on the Orange or Silver line for a quick ride into D.C., or driving out on Route 50 or I-66, commuting is simple. What makes Lyon Park different is the pace — less noise, more green space, and a real sense of community. Neighbors walk their dogs, kids ride bikes on tree-lined streets, and weekends often spill over into Lyon Park’s namesake green space. It’s city access with a small-town feel.

Real Estate in Lyon Park

Lyon Park Houses

Homes in Lyon Park tell the story of Arlington’s growth. You’ll find everything from charming 1920s bungalows with wide porches to newer builds designed for modern living. Colonial styles are common, often with mature landscaping that gives each block a timeless look.

Most homes here are single-family, with prices usually starting around $900,000 and climbing past $2 million for larger or fully renovated properties. A few townhomes and condos exist, but the neighborhood is really known for its detached homes and yards. Because inventory is limited and demand is strong, homes don’t sit on the market long — especially if they’re walkable to schools and Clarendon. If you’re looking for a house that blends character with convenience, Lyon Park delivers.

 

 Outdoor Access and Green Space

The heart of the neighborhood is Lyon Park itself — a gathering spot with a playground, basketball court, picnic tables, and a community center that hosts everything from seasonal festivals to neighborhood meetings. Families, dog owners, and longtime residents all cross paths here, which is why it feels like the anchor of the community.

For more outdoor time, trails like the Arlington Boulevard Trail and Custis Trail are accessible from Lyon Park, providing biking and walking paths that stretch through Arlington and beyond. These routes support both exercise and alternate commuting methods. Sidewalks and tree-lined streets also encourage casual walking within the neighborhood. With several recreational areas nearby, it’s easy to maintain an active lifestyle without needing to leave the community.

Shopping and Dining in Lyon Park

Though primarily residential, Lyon Park benefits from its proximity to the Clarendon district’s shopping and dining options. Residents can walk or drive to an array of cafes, restaurants, and grocery stores located just blocks away. Dining includes spots like Ambar for Balkan cuisine, Lyon Hall for European fare, and Pete’s Apizza for quick takeout. This variety makes it easy to find meals for any occasion.

For grocery and essentials, Whole Foods Market and Trader Joe’s are nearby, along with pharmacies and specialty stores. Local retailers, including bookshops and bike stores, offer services not typically found in larger commercial zones. The short distance to Clarendon provides access to everything from home goods to personal care services. Lyon Park residents can enjoy a quiet home setting without sacrificing convenience.

What residents love is the balance — you get a quiet home base in Lyon Park but can be at a coffee shop, restaurant, or grocery store in just a few minutes. It’s convenience without the chaos.

FAQs About Lyon Park

How walkable is Lyon Park?

It’s very walkable within the neighborhood — sidewalks, parks, and schools are close by. Most errands or grocery trips are a quick drive or bike ride into Clarendon or Ballston.

What transit options are nearby?

You’re just over a mile from Clarendon Metro (Orange & Silver lines) with quick access into D.C. Route 50 and I-66 are also nearby for drivers.

Is Lyon Park a quiet neighborhood?

Yes — that’s one of the biggest draws. It feels tucked away compared to Clarendon, with tree-lined streets and residential charm.

What medical services are close to Lyon Park?

Healthcare providers, urgent care centers, and dental offices operate within a short drive. Virginia Hospital Center is located a few miles away and offers full emergency and specialty services. Pharmacies are available along Wilson Boulevard and within Clarendon.

Are there any trails accessible from the neighborhood?

The Arlington Boulevard Trail and Custis Trail are both within reach of Lyon Park. These routes support biking and running through Arlington and into D.C. Trail access makes it easier to travel without relying solely on cars.

Who typically moves to Lyon Park?

Mostly families and professionals who want more space without giving up convenience. Many buyers here are upsizing or relocating to Arlington for schools and community.
